  You might need to give the apache process the permission to write
to files in your horde directory. If your httpd server process runs
as user/group = apache/apache, try doing this in the directory above
your horde install:

  chown -R apache:apache horde/

  Basically, you need to give the process the httpd server runs as
the permissions to write to files in that directory.
